Abstract
Aural identification and notation of melodic intervals are basic skills in college-level aural training. Repetitive drill is considered an essential discipline in obtaining these skills, but present drill methods suffer from numerous disadvantages. Although computer-based instruction has offered a remedy for these disadvantages, the cost of large computing systems has been prohibitive for most educational institutions. Microcomputers have been developed in the last few years which have made computer-based aural training a general economic possibility, but there is a lack of comprehensive music courseware for these machines. The purpose of this study has been to develop and implement such courseware, using an Apple II microcomputer, and to compare that courseware to an existing drill method which has been used at The University of Tennessee, Knoxville, for seven years. This method utilizes tape recordings in conjunction with a printed workbook.

A nine-week experiment was conducted during the Fall Quarter, 1979. The subjects in the experiment were thirty-six freshman ear-training students at The University of Tennessee, Knoxville. All students attended two regular classes per week and were taught by the same instructor. A control group, consisting of seventeen students, accomplished drill work outside of class using the tape recording/workbook method; while an experimental group used the computer-based course.

A pre-test and a post-test provided data which were used to make a statistical comparison of the two methods. The comparison of the pre-test scores indicated that the two groups were homogeneous. The comparison of the post-test scores indicated that the experimental group attained a higher level of achievement than the control group. The total raw score improvement of the experimental group was 112 percent, while that of the control group was only 74 percent.

The Apple II microcomputer was found to be well suited for melodic interval instruction. Furthermore, automatic record-keeping was easily implemented in conjunction with that instruction. The primary conclusion of the study was that the computer-based course was clearly superior to the tape recording/workbook method.
